About Cal's Garden Center

With more than 60 years of experience, Cal’s Garden Center in the Minneapolis suburb, Savage, strives to provide our customers with a unique and educational gardening experience.

Cal’s Garden Center is a family owned and operated garden center founded by Cal Chadwick in 1961 and has continued to serve loyal customers for over 60 years. Cal had grown up growing and selling sweet corn with his father, and he followed that passion by opening Cal’s Market. Cal's daughter, Carina Peterson and her husband, Bryan Peterson took over and continued the family growing tradition. After successful operation for several years, Carina and Bryan sold the business to Asim Syed and Aslam Jamal, an immigrant, and entrepreneurs. Cal’s Garden Center remains a trusted partner and well-respected brand in the Savage community with familiar faces and friendly staff and continues to offer a careful selection of high-quality products that customers have come to expect from Cal’s. New owners and staff are working tirelessly to give a fresh look and improve the customer’s shopping experience yet keep the legacy of the founders.

Cal’s Garden Center is dedicated to serving Savage and neighborhood communities. Cal’s Garden offers a full nursery of trees, shrubs, evergreens, perennials and tropical along with seasonal selections including Christmas Trees. Starting this year, Cal’s has started offering a wide selection of Ball & Burlap trees and installation services. We also continued to provide indoor plants services including maintenance, and variety of gardening services, including landscape design, plant trimming, personal shopping, deliveries, garden maintenance and even activities for kids!

Services We Offer

Design & Installation

Design & Install services range from design it yourself and we’ll plant for you to we’ll design it for you to plant to full yard transformations where Cal’s designs the plan and installs the trees, shrubs, evergreens and perennials for you to provide color and interest in every season.

In-Store Pickup

Purchases are available no contact via online payment when you drive up to our curbside pick up area.  Your cart with your purchase receipt taped to it is loaded and waiting for you to pick up at the Curbside Pick up location just inside the black gates at the west end of the parking lot.

Planting

Not only do we provide high quality, well cared for plants, we will plant them for you at your home providing the best soil environment, plant growth stimulator to enhance root growth, stability and survival.  Our planting package gives a 5-year warranty to your new trees, shrubs or evergreens.

Potting

Plant stylists will select artistic combination of annuals and perennials to fill your containers to make a welcoming and impressive statement.  High quality soil and slow release plant food are included in the potting service providing long lasting seasonal color.

Gardening

Services from taming a jungle to maintaining your landscape including trimming shrubs in a way that is healthy for the plant, thinning and transplanting perennials to help them thrive, mulching, weeding, treating, feeding your landscape

Delivery

Local plant delivery service is included when you purchase nursery items totalling more than $350.  Gift plants and gift delivery is available $25.  Firewood delivery and stacking is offered locally.  Twine CBD product delivery is offered complimentary.

Eating bee-pollinated fruits and vegetables keeps us healthy. Yet bees themselves are not as healthy as they use to be. In fact, populations are in decline in Minnesota and nationally. Fortunately, there are steps you can take to help bee populations. Plant bee-friendly plants and reduce pesticide use. University of Minnesota Extension has maintained an internationally recognized honey bee program since 1918. Marla Spivak, professor and Extension entomologist, recommends two steps for better bee health this growing season.
